Job Description

The Community Director (Non-Exempt) is fully accountable for all day-to-day operations of a typically small asset/property (totaling less than 300 units and managing a staff of up to 5 Full-Time Employees (FTEs)). Responsibilities include overseeing and enhancing the value of the property/asset, and managing the asset to meet the Client's expressed operational and financial goals. Will supervise all on-site staff, which may include: Assistant Community Director, Resident Services Coordinator(s), Compliance Specialist(s), Leasing Manager, Leasing Consultant(s), Maintenance Supervisor(s), Maintenance Technician(s), Make-Ready or Rehab Technician(s), Groundskeeper(s), Painter(s), and Housekeeper(s).

D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

1. Client Relations

  • Carry out the philosophies and wishes of the Owner in the daily overall operations of the apartment community to ensure FPI is meeting the Client objectives and expectations.

2. Communication

  • Maintain positive, professional and effective communication with applicants, residents, vendors, clients and guests while representing FPI. 
  • Keeps immediate supervisor informed concerning work progress, including present and potential work problems and suggestions for new or improved ways of addressing such problems.

3. Employee Management

  • Develop and manage the site team members; including participating in the hiring, training and evaluation of employees.
  • Ensure all open positions are filled in a timely manner.
  • Ensure all employees maintain compliance with various department requirements.

4. Leasing/Occupancy

  • Maintain occupancy levels as established by owner/budget expectations.
  • Oversee and exhibit professional leasing techniques.
  • Ensure completion of the monthly Market Surveys and analysis.
  • Develop and implement advertising and marketing strategies for the apartment community as needed. 
  • Oversee and exhibit closing ratios in regards phone and walk-in traffic per FPI policy.
  • Ensure that all online marketing sources are updated (e.g., Craigslist) daily.
  • Promote positive resident/management relations, to retain desirable residents. Place customer need requests and follow up as number one priority.
  • Develop and oversee the implementation of resident retention programs.
  • Ensure the safety, comfort and privacy of all property residents.
  • Ensure move-in orientation is completed consistently with new residents.

5. Revenue Management

  • Manage the maximum revenue potential of the property through the management of lease expirations and timely turnover.
  • Management of monthly rent collections and delinquency to include timely deposit and security of funds according to FPI policies.
  • Participating in the development of and managing to the approved operating budget.
  • Accurately processing vendor invoices and managing accounting month end.
  • Comply with periodic financial reporting requirements e.g., petty cash, mileage reimbursement, and variance reporting.

6. Reporting and Document Management 

  • Maintain appropriate resident files including forms, leases, documents in accordance with FPI Standard Operating Procedures.
  • Responsible for the daily integrity and confidentiality of resident files.
  • Ensure that documents and reporting systems are maintained, updated, and organized.
  • Meet all periodic reporting requirements e.g., Month End, Weekly Reports, Collection/Eviction Files etc..
  • Assist in budget preparation and delivery.

7. Risk Management

  • Ensure compliance of Risk Management items through the following of the FPI Standard Operating Procedures.
  • Timely reporting of any/all injuries, illnesses, property damage through the proper reporting channels and forms.
  • React calmly and professionally in emergency, emotional and/or stressful situations.
  • Maintain current permit, licensing, and inspection requirements.
  • Maintain compliance with OSHA requirements.

8. Facility Maintenance 

  • Assist residents with reporting of maintenance needs.
  • Document facility and maintenance needs and ensure timely completion.
  • Ongoing monitoring of the physical asset and identifying concerns with immediate supervisor.
  • Follow up on maintenance requests to promote resident communication and satisfaction.

9. Other

  • Consistently and fairly enforce community rules and regulations, FPI Standard Operating Procedures.
  • Comply with all Fair Housing Laws and FPI policies and procedures.
  • Promote a professional image by adhering to FPI Management's Dress Code Policy.
  • Conduct displayed must be of a professional manner when communicating with employees, residents, prospective residents, clients, vendors, and guests while representing FPI Management.
  • Responsible for meeting all training requirements for the position (Grace Hill, Safety Meetings, etc.).
  • Perform any and all functions as directed by the supervisor, including special project assistance.

Qualifications

*Community Directors in Alaska are required to be licensed if they do not live on site, Community Directors in Illinois are required to hold a Leasing Permit and Community Directors in Pennsylvania are required to hold a Real Estate Salesperson's license. 

Minimum Requirements:

  • Minimum 1 year of experience in a similar leadership role, preferably within Residential Property Management.
  • High School diploma or equivalency certificate required. College degree in a relatable field preferred, but not required.
  • May Require a Valid Driver's License, as well as: a good driving record, current motor vehicle insurance which meets State requirements, and an operable vehicle that meets FPI's Driving Standards and Personal Vehicle Use policy.
  • Must be proficient in speaking, reading, and writing in English.
  • Strong computer skills (MS Office, Google Apps, property management-related software, email, internet).

FPI Management is a real estate firm that provides property management services, marketing services, lease-up, and on-going operation of newly constructed apartment communities. It was founded in 1968 and is based in Folsom, California.
